The Bolsonaro Legacy: A Son Steps Forward for Brazil's Presidency in 2026

Well, here's a bit of political news that’s bound to get tongues wagging in Brazil: Senator Flávio Bolsonaro, who, as you know, is the eldest son of former President Jair Bolsonaro, has just publicly declared that his father is actually throwing his support behind a potential presidential bid for him in 2026. Talk about a development! This isn't just any casual chat; it really signals a profound continuation, perhaps even an escalation, of the Bolsonaro family's political ambitions on the national stage.

You see, this revelation from Flávio comes at a pretty interesting, if not pivotal, time. His father, Jair Bolsonaro, is currently facing an electoral ban that keeps him out of the running until 2030. So, for many, Flávio's announcement isn't merely about personal ambition; it feels a lot like a carefully calculated move, a sort of dynastic placeholder, to ensure the family's name and its particular brand of conservative politics remain firmly in the conversation for the nation’s highest office.
